For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 56 students in Lordsburg School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in New Mexico.
Public Middle School in Lordsburg School District have an average math proficiency score of 15% (versus the New Mexico public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 34%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 84%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the New Mexico public middle school average of 78% (majority Hispanic).

Lordsburg School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 140 school districts in New Mexico (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 70-79% has increased from 60-79% over five school years.

The revenue/student of $26,568 is higher than the state median of $14,757. The school district revenue/student has grown by 40%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$29,751 is higher than the state median of $14,122. The school district spending/student has grown by 54% over four school years.
